Be sure to talk to other candidates

Your best insight can come from those with experience. There are numerous CFA candidate online discussion boards, and most local CFA Institute member societies can help you get in touch with other candidates in your area. Ask fellow candidates what has, and has not, worked for them. Become an informed consumer. If it sounds too good to be true, it probably is.
